Dianthus  (Garden Pink)

Garden Pink

Patterned pink flowers with a fuchsia-purple eye and a matching wide, picotee, pinked edge. Mounded blue-green foliage.

Growing & Maintenance Tips
Maiden Pinks form a wide-spreading mat of loose foliage which creates an excellent groundcover in full sun or partial shade. Edging, bedding, rock gardens, perennial borders or in containers are ideal for this plant.
